Architect / Urban Designer
Liverpool - North West
Architect/Urban Designer - Central Liverpool
Salary: Very Competitive DOE
The Company
Our client specialises in award winning architecture with a well established reputation for the delivery of exceptional design architectural solutions based in Liverpool. Their wealth of bespoke residential schemes and strategic planning is predominant, offering specialist expertise in architecture, town planning, landscape architecture, master planning and conservation.
The Role
They are seeking a highly talented Architect/Urban designer Architecture Background for an immediate start within their busy studio in central Liverpool. The right candidate will be highly supported and given the opportunity for career progression in this friendly practice. You will have expertise in architectural design, master and planning support. You will have excellent people`s skills to deal with clients, fellow consultants and contractors. You will have exceptional verbal and written skills in English.
Role Responsibilities:
* Communicate ideas, objectives, requirements and budget of projects
* Use IT skills in design and project management, particularly Auto-Cad Software.
* Produce detailed drawings and specifications.
* Prepare applications for master planning.
* Draw up tender documents for contracts.
* Project manage and help with coordinating the work of contractors.
* Carry out site visits in order to check project progress.
* Ensure the project is run according to budget and deadline.
* Control the project from conception to completion.
* Negotiate with contractors, clients and fellow consultants.
* Design proposals to clients and present feasibility reports.
* Collaborate with other team members about design.
Essential Skills and Requirements:
* Brief Portfolio.
* Background in Architecture or Urban Design.
* Outstanding presentation skills.
* 2-5 years postgraduate Experience (desirable but not essential).
* Excellent verbal and written communication skills in English.
* Excellent team player
* Excellent organisational skills
* Self-motivated.
* Highly enthusiastic and committed to high quality work and imaginative place-making.
